Cat Head 2
I am continuing with the quest for wearable clay pendants even though the Etsy connection didn't work out. This is my second attempt at a Cat Head pendant, slightly smaller than the first. Unfortunately, it lost an ear, so I'm planning on abandoning it somewhere in the Rillito. Because it was damaged, I glazed it one uniform color instead of using a detailed and disorienting color scheme. I think I like the single-glaze effect better.
